Understanding Window Condensation
Window condensation happens when warm, damp air enters contact with a cooler surface, such as a window pane. As the warm air cools, it loses its capability to hold wetness, triggering water droplets to form on the cooler surface area. This procedure resembles how water droplets form on the exterior of a cold glass on a hot summer day.
Typical Causes of Window Condensation
- High Humidity Levels: High indoor humidity is among the primary reasons for window condensation. Activities such as cooking, showering, and drying clothing inside your home can increase humidity levels.
- Poor Ventilation: Inadequate ventilation can trap wetness inside the home, causing greater humidity levels and increased condensation.
- Single Pane Windows: Single pane windows are less energy-efficient and more prone to condensation compared to double or triple-pane windows.
- Temperature level Differences: Significant temperature differences between the within and beyond the home can exacerbate condensation issues.

Signs of Window Condensation
- Water Droplets on Window Panes: Visible water beads on the inside or beyond the window.
- Foggy Windows: A persistent foggy appearance on the window panes.
- Moisture Around Window Frames: Moisture collecting around the window frames.
- Mold and Mildew Growth: Visible mold or mildew on window sills, frames, or walls near the windows.
Steps to Repair Window Condensation
Decrease Indoor Humidity
- Use dehumidifiers to lower indoor humidity levels.
- Ventilate restrooms and cooking areas by utilizing exhaust fans.
- Avoid drying clothes indoors.
- Open windows for short durations to enable air flow.
Enhance Ventilation
- Install and utilize exhaust fans in high-moisture locations.
- Guarantee that all vents and ducts are clean and unobstructed.
- Consider installing a whole-house ventilation system.
Upgrade Windows
- Change single-pane windows with double or triple-pane windows.
- Pick windows with low-emissivity (Low-E) finishings to enhance energy effectiveness.
- Install windows with insulating gas (such as argon) in between the panes.

Avoiding Future Window Condensation
Keep Indoor Humidity Levels
- Use a hygrometer to keep an eye on indoor humidity levels.
- Aim for a relative humidity of 30-50% to prevent condensation.
Routine Maintenance
- Tidy windows and window frames regularly to prevent mold and mildew growth.
- Examine and keep window seals and weatherstripping.
Energy Efficiency
- Think about extra home insulation to reduce temperature differences between the within and exterior of the home.
- Seal spaces around windows and doors to prevent cold air from going into.
Professional Inspections
- Arrange yearly examinations with a professional to determine and attend to possible concerns before they end up being extreme.
FAQs
Q: What is the ideal indoor humidity level to prevent window condensation?A: The ideal indoor humidity level to prevent window condensation is between 30% and 50%. Utilizing a hygrometer can assist you monitor and keep these levels.
